Cracks

Cracks in windows could be caused by a pebble thrown by your lawnmowers or a vase tipped over by a pet, or an abrupt change in weather. Cracks like this can be repaired at home if you're willing to make a few efforts. If your crack is bigger than an inch, or if you have a single-paned window or a double-paned one with a hole in both panes, it is recommended to speak with a professional.

A window that's cracked but small or near the edge of the frame may be fixed by placing an inch of clear packing tape on either side of the crack. This will stop the crack from expanding and seal the gap to the outside and keep out the bugs, rain, and other debris. Remember, however, that this fix is only temporary as cracks in glass usually grow over time.

For larger cracks in glass, you can use two-part epoxy that fills the cracks. You should first thoroughly clean the area and take out any broken glass. Mix the epoxy in a place that is well ventilated on a piece or paper plate. The mixture is usually a 50/50 mixture of hardener and resin. However, it is important to always follow the instructions on the product you are using. When the mixture is mixed, it gets thicker quickly and should be applied immediately. Apply the adhesive to the crack and smooth it down using a putty knife. Allow to dry for 5 minutes.

Another DIY solution to fix cracks is to use nail polish. The nail polish works similarly to super glue. It fills and seal the cracks, stopping their spread. Make sure you allow the nail polish to fully dry, since cleaning or washing the area could cause it to peel off. You can also employ a caulking gun to fill in any gaps between the frame and the glass. This is essential, especially for windows that are beginning to age. These gaps could let water and other elements to enter the home.

Leaks

Whether it's from a wayward baseball or a poorly planned furniture move in the home, accidents at indoors are among the most frequent causes of cracked windows. The weather, including strong winds, could cause the pane to blow out of its frame. Caulking is a method to repair cracks in glass. This repair method can be accomplished using polysulfide or silicon, based on the type and materials used to build the frame.

This repair to the window glass should be done when the weather is dry and warm. This permits you to apply the caulking in a dry environment and allows it time to cure before it's exposed to rain. It's important to inspect the window from both the inside and outside to determine the location of the leak. It's also important to make sure that weep holes are clear of obstructions like insect corpses and debris, since this will help stop water from getting into the bottom of the frame.

If you notice a water trail, this is a sign that the window is leaky. Use a pry-bar to take off the trim so that you can examine the joint. If you notice decay, it's going to need to be filled with wood filler prior to caulking is applied. After cleaning and sanding the surface, caulking is applied. It should dry overnight.

Another kind of leak is one that's structural that is usually caused by an unsound or damaged wall around the window. It's harder to detect because it's not always directly beneath the window. If you notice damp patches around the frame of the window It is likely that there is an opening in the wall that allows water to enter and pool either above or below the studs.

In this instance it is recommended to seek out a professional who can assess the situation and make recommendations on what to do. If the issue is serious then it's recommended to replace the entire window. This will improve the energy efficiency of your home.

Broken Panes

You should call a professional if your window glass is broken into shards as a result of an extreme storm or baseball thrown at you by your children. While replacing a single pane of glass in a smaller window is relatively simple for most DIYers, double-pane windows require special tools and should be left to the professionals.

If a double-pane window is broken it creates an inefficient gap. To prevent the cold air, water and other critters from making their way into your home and adding to your bill for utility, contact a professional window repair to replace the entire unit rather than just the broken glass.

The first step in repairing a double-paned window is to remove the old glass from the frame. Wearing gloves, eye protection and protective clothing, carefully break the glass shards into pieces that can be manipulated. After you have removed the glass, use the putty blade to remove the glazing compound and glazing tips. This can be messy, but it's important to ensure that the new glass will fit properly within the window frame.

After the wood is exposed, use a scraper to smooth it. If necessary, a chisel can also be used to sever any areas of wood molding that are too tight or glued to the frame of the window. Finally, sand the wood with fine-grit sandpaper. Seal it by putting linseed oil on it or using clear window caulk to prevent the growth of mold or rot.

Double-glazed windows require the assistance of a professional in order to avoid problems. A professional will design and construct the Double Glazing repairs-glazed windows, Double glazing repairs which are a different size than a single pane, to ensure that they fit properly and that there aren't gaps or uneven joints.

Replacement

Most homeowners replace their windows when it's cracked or broken, or if the single-paned windows are old and dated. This can be an expensive project, but it could also improve energy efficiency and reduce noise levels in a home. It is best to call a professional to install the new windows to be sure that the job is done properly. A professional will be aware of the different types of glass available and will select the best one for your home. They will also know how to install it correctly and will save you money in the long run.

If you've got cracks in your window, the first thing to do is to tape it using packing or masking tape, extending it past each side of the break. This will stop the crack from expanding as you work on repairing it. Then you can apply clear nail polish to the crack to hold it in place and seal it from the elements. You can do up to three coats of nail polish, and let it dry thoroughly between each application.

You can use a utility knife to remove old glazing putty. You will also need to cut off any nails or clips used to secure the pane. After you have removed the old pane clean the edges of the glass and frame to make sure that there aren't any shards left behind. Then, you can put back the upvc window repairs near me pane. If there is a gap you can use silicone caulk to fill it in and help the new glass stick to the frame.

The same procedure can be used for windows that are larger, but it may be more difficult. You will require ladders to access second story windows, and you may need to take out decorative elements like muntins and mullions that separate the panes of glass for aesthetic purposes. This type of work is best left to an experienced window repair or replacement service, as they can handle these problems quickly and safely. They will also know how to dispose of waste in a safe manner, so it doesn't fall onto pets or family members.
